Another tough road game for the Herd---TCU Horned Frogs who are currently 6-2 and are favored by 12 points.
TCU is led by do everything G 6'5 JR RJ Nembhard 17.9ppg 4.9apg 4.3rpg 47.4 fg% 35.3 3%
Sharpshooter G 6'1 FR Mike Miles 13.5ppg 3.1apg 2.5rpg 50 fg% 46.4 3%
Imposing post player in C Kevin Samuel 6'11 255 10.3ppg 10.3rpg 3.0bpg 63 fg%
Their two losses are to Oklahoma at home by 4 and to Providence at home by 9
Their best wins are vs. Oklahoma State 77-76 (Cade Cunningham best FR in country--for Ok State)
I'd guess Eady will try to check Nembhard---try to keep him out of the lane and creating for others
I'd think Cook would start on Miles and he'd be a guy who would NOT help off from
Samuel averaging a double double and an impressive 3 blocks per game would be nice to get into some early foul trouble----maybe he'd be uncomfortable coming out on Rocky on perimeter and could get some nickel dime blocking fouls after Rocky showed up a shot fake and blow by
TCU hasn't scored a lot of points---season high was 78 in loss to Oklahoma so could be a grind out position based game that limiting opponents to one shot and doing a good job on the defensive boards could be a KEY TO SUCCESS for the Herd.
